What Causes Achilles Tendon Pain?

The Achilles tendon is a strong band of connective tissue that connects the calf muscles to the heel bone. It plays an important role in activities that require the ankle to push off the ground, including walking, running, jumping, and climbing stairs.

Achilles tendon pain can develop when the tendon is exposed to more load than it can comfortably tolerate. This may happen after:

  • Suddenly increasing running distance
  • Starting a new exercise programme
  • Changing sports
  • Increasing training intensity too quickly

Other factors can also contribute, including reduced calf strength, limited ankle mobility, poor load management, inappropriate footwear, and changes in training surfaces. Achilles tendinopathy, one of the more common causes of persistent Achilles pain, often develops gradually and may cause stiffness that is most noticeable during the first few steps in the morning or at the start of exercise.

How Does Shockwave Therapy Work?

This treatment uses specialised equipment to deliver acoustic pressure waves into the affected tissues, creating mechanical stimulation within the treatment area. Rather than simply masking pain, its purpose is to stimulate biological responses in the tendon and surrounding tissues, potentially influencing blood flow, cellular activity, tissue remodelling, and pain sensitivity.

During treatment, a physiotherapist applies a handheld applicator to the painful area, with a layer of gel used to help transmit the waves effectively. Patients may experience tapping, pressure, or mild discomfort, though intensity can usually be adjusted to individual tolerance. A session is relatively short, with no need for anaesthesia or a prolonged recovery period.

Can Shockwave Therapy Help Achilles Tendinopathy?

Research suggests this treatment can be useful for some people with chronic Achilles tendinopathy, particularly when combined with an appropriate rehabilitation programme. According to NICE, the UK’s National Institute for Health and Care Excellence, evidence shows extracorporeal shockwave therapy can significantly improve pain and functional outcomes for Achilles tendinopathy compared with conservative treatment alone.

One advantage is that it provides a treatment stimulus to an area that may have remained painful despite conventional management. However, it should not be viewed as a quick fix, since tendons adapt relatively slowly to changes in load, meaning successful rehabilitation usually requires time and consistent participation. The best results often come from combining it with progressive strengthening and appropriate activity modification.

What Happens During a Treatment Session?

Before treatment begins, a physiotherapist should assess the Achilles tendon and determine whether this option is appropriate. This assessment may include questions about:

  1. The onset of symptoms
  2. Training history and daily activities
  3. Previous injuries
  4. Factors that may be contributing to the problem

The physiotherapist may also assess calf strength, ankle movement, and walking or running mechanics. During treatment, the applicator is placed over the affected area while the therapist gradually delivers the waves and monitors the patient’s response. Some discomfort is possible, but treatment should remain tolerable, and any soreness afterwards is similar to the feeling after exercise.

Why Combine Shockwave Therapy With Exercise?

Although this treatment can be helpful, exercise remains an important part of Achilles tendon rehabilitation. The tendon needs to become capable of handling the demands placed on it, and progressive loading exercises can help improve the strength and capacity of the calf muscles and tendon.

A physiotherapist may initially prescribe exercises such as calf raises before gradually progressing toward more demanding movements, potentially including hopping, jumping, running drills, or sport-specific work through sport physiotherapy. The exact programme should be tailored to the individual, since someone returning to recreational running may need a different plan from someone whose primary goal is simply to walk comfortably. It can therefore be considered one component of a broader treatment plan rather than a replacement for rehabilitation.

How Many Sessions Are Needed?

The number of sessions varies between individuals. Treatment programmes commonly involve several sessions spaced over a number of weeks rather than a single appointment. Frequency and intensity depend on the duration of symptoms, severity of the condition, irritability of the tendon, and response to treatment.

Improvement may not happen immediately. Some people notice changes relatively early, while others require several weeks before experiencing meaningful improvement. Because tendon adaptation takes time, progress should be assessed alongside changes in strength, function, and activity tolerance rather than pain alone.

Is Shockwave Therapy Suitable for Everyone?

This treatment is not appropriate for every person with Achilles pain, and a proper assessment is important before beginning treatment. A physiotherapist can determine whether symptoms are consistent with Achilles tendinopathy or whether another condition, covered under Synapse’s conditions treated, could be responsible. This is particularly important when there has been a sudden injury, significant swelling, weakness, or difficulty pushing off with the affected foot.

Certain medical conditions and circumstances may also require additional precautions or make it unsuitable, so treatment should always be provided by a suitably trained healthcare professional following an appropriate assessment.

Other Ways to Manage Achilles Tendon Pain

This treatment is only one possible option. Depending on the individual, rehabilitation may include strengthening exercises, activity modification, mobility work, tendon-loading education, footwear advice, and a gradual return to sport.

Managing training load is particularly important. Completely stopping activity may not always be necessary, but temporarily reducing activities that significantly aggravate symptoms can give the tendon time to settle before a gradual return to running or sport helps rebuild its capacity.
